Cal’s Jacob Pebley got a bit of an early challenge from Louisville’s Grigory Tarasevich and Tucson Ford’s Matt Grevers in the 200 back final, but he ended up pulling well ahead of the field to win easily. Pebley touched in 1:57.03, short of his world No. 4-ranked time of 1:55.85 from March.

Tarasevich finished second in 1:59.39, and Mason Manta Rays’ Carson Foster took third in 2:00.60. Foster, 16 years old and a sophomore in high school, swam in a lane next to Grevers, now 33 years old.

Making a rare 200 back appearance, Grevers ended up fourth in 2:01.89, ahead of Louisville’s Nicolas Albiero (2:02.25), Alex Boratto (2:02.66), Indiana’s Jacob Steele (2:04.58) and David Fridlander (2:09.23).
